Updates to employee eligibility for vehicle insurance and driving YKHC vehicles

In an effort to meet the requirements of our insurance company and protect the safety of staff, customers and vehicles, YKHC is partnering with SambaSafety, an outside company that monitors driver records. A driving record is information tracked by the Department of Motor Vehicles and includes any speeding tickets, traffic violations, accidents and major violations like DUIs.

­­­­­Effective 1/1/2024,  any employee who operates a YKHC vehicle (including ATVs, boats, and snow-machines) and/or travels for YKHC business (including CME and training) will have their driver’s license run through state DMV records by SambaSafety. Driving records are monitored over the last three years for violations and for the last five years for drug and alcohol motor vehicle violations (DUI’s)

This review will generate a score that helps ensure all our drivers are safe and eligible to be covered by YKHC insurance. Employees who are in the Green or Yellow range are able to be added to our insurance. If any employee’s driving record falls within the Red range, he/she will be ineligible to be placed on YKHC’s insurance and operate YKHC vehicles or rental cars.
